Block 623,671

Block Hash

d2ab9dfd489ee8aa2984f0c31ea326688fc545f99728e00cf64df96b6b729982

Previous Block Hash

29e8747d98e8a60532d79ae978a68f2008efb7c7639fb5fc2319e6e1ae26663b

Mined

Transactions

3

Difficulty

26.93 M

Size

770 bytes

Transactions (3)

1 input, 1 output
10,000.01226 PEPE
2 inputs, 2 outputs
381.85694513 PEPE
1 input, 2 outputs
92,900.99016 PEPE